About Algiers (ALG)

The capital and largest city of Algeria, Algiers is known for its old mosques, colonial architecture and small charming villages coexisting with modern city districts that boast of a cosmopolitan outlook. Located on the Mediterranean Coast, this city in North Africa is blessed with a beautiful natural setting that adds to the charm of its historic districts. On a tour to Algiers, the ancient city of Casbah offers some unique monuments to discover, including El Kebir Mosque, El Djedid Mosque and Ketchaoua Mosque, each known for their brilliant architecture styles. The entire neighbourhood of Casbah is designated as a UNESCO World Heritage Site and is worth-visiting. Martyrs Square, Notre Dame d’Afrique and the Bardo Museum are some of the most important landmarks in the city. Riadh El-Feth is a combination of a shopping centre and an art gallery, where visitors on a trip to Algiers can shop for interesting local items and artworks in the city. Algiers serves as a base, from where tourists can explore several seaside resorts. Some of the worth-mentioning among them are Sidi Fredj, Douaouda and Palm Beach, each known for their fine amenities and excellent beach activities. Concisely, Algiers is a classic heritage destination that is sure to amaze visitors with its breathtaking Mediterranean shores, and more. About Gold Coast (OOL)

Gold Coast is Australia's modern city of glistening elevated buildings, built all around magnificent beaches, including the world famous ‘Surfers Paradise’. It is Australia's sixth largest and the second largest city of Queensland. Surrounded by endless stretches of golden beaches, you will love its international theme parks, best designer boutiques, luxurious spa retreats, high-class golf courses, award-winning restaurants, upmarket bars and vibrant nightclubs. The Gold Coast is Australia's well-accepted home of entertainment, uniformly wowing holidaymakers with its array of things to see and do. Some of the major tourist attractions of Gold Coast are The Wax Museum, Surfers Paradise Beachfront Markets, King Opal, Gold Coast City Art Gallery, Surf World Gold Coast, Tamborine Mountain Distillery, Broadbeach, and Surfers Paradise. The city is also the main gateway to some of Queensland’s best natural attractions that will altogether make it a wonderful tourist location. Whatever your taste or budget, you are sure to find the best accommodation option which will suit your needs on the Gold Coast. The city experiences a humid subtropical weather with warm and humid summers and mild winters for few months. Some of the best recreational activities on the Gold Coast include surfing, fishing, cycling, boating and golf. If you are an adventure lover then Gold Coast is best place for you. This area has number of famous golf links which include Hope Island, Sanctuary Cove and The Glades. Some of the common transport modes in the Gold Coast include cars, taxis, buses, ferries, rail and monorail. One can move freely anywhere in the city without any trouble. About Qantas Airways

The Qantas Airways is one of the leading airlines in Australia as it has developed gradually in tandem with the civil aviation development in the continent. Queensland and Northern Territory Aerial Services Ltd, knows as Qantas, was established on 16th November 1920 by Sir Hudson Fysh KBE DFC, Paul McGinness DFC DCM and Sir Fergus McMaster. Presently, Qantas Airways is one of the leading of the world. With world-class hospitality, low air fare, cheap air tickets, online booking service and comprehensive schedule, Qantas Airways has become favourite of the passengers. Around July-September 1959 Qantas Airways acquired seven Boeing 707-138 jet aircrafts. This let the airline expand its route network to more destinations around the world and serve more passengers with Qantas Airways flights. The national animal of Australia, Kangaroo, features on the logo of the airline and its design is adopted from one penny coin of Australia. British Airways bid for a 25 per cent stake in Qantas with an investment worth 665 million Australian dollars in December 1992 and acquired the same in March 1993. Qantas Airways celebrated its 75th anniversary in 1995 and introduced a new logo of a winged kangaroo with words 75 years to mark the milestone.
